What were the most important reforms during the second new deal

History
1 answer:
maks197457 [2]3 years ago
7 0
<span>The 2 most important elements of the second New Deal were the Social Securities Act and the National Labor Relations Act</span>

In what way did the form of he roman government change around the time of Julius Caesar
shtirl [24]

Around the time of Julius Caesar the form of roman government effected the change from the form of Republic to that of Empire. This, however, only happenned after his death by assassination and was succeeded  by his grandnephew Octavius, who in fact was the first Roman Emperor.
